Mickey Kaus: Mass Immigration and The Threat of Separatism


Slate's Mickey Kaus says an op-ed by Tony Horwitz in the New York Times is all wrong about immigration. Horwitz says Americans should not forget much of the Western Hemisphere was settled by Spain. "Current pro-legalization dogma assures us that there is no reason to worry about of Quebec style separatism or Kosovo-style irredentism in the Southwest. Horwitz shows why there are plenty of reasons to worry. The stronger the prior Spanish claim the worse the danger--and the more reason to get control of the border, and of the cultural composition of the next generation of immigrants, before it's too late. Fuentes easy invocation of 'oetic justice'isn't shaming so much as chilling. We want immigrants who come for freedom and prosperity, not 'oetic justice,' no?" asks Kaus.
